[–]svidovic 1 point2 points  (0 children)

Even if the IOTA technology booms in adoption, the question is how much it is really needed, or how much this will effect a token to appreciate the price. Meaning, the IOT system might use the token (in this case IOTA) for super quick transactions, however, the price of token might not be in synch with the growth of the network. This is contradictory to an equity where shares represent a potential company valuation. In terms of price appreciation, the most reliable cryptos to own are probably those that will be used in financial purposes, or only few of those top ones that will be used as 'smart contract' platforms.
